Studying society and environment:

A handbook for teachers

 

Studying society and environment: A handbook for teachers was edited by Rob Gilbert and includes contributions from Malcolm Vick, Pam Gilbert and Helen McDonald from James Cook University as well as academics from other Australian universities.

A 1997 review of world developments in social studies education conducted at the University of Waikato for the New Zealand commented that: "Gilbert's recent book arguably provides the most highly developed conception of what social studies for the new millennium needs to be and how it should be taught. It is probably fair to say that the inclusion of studies of society and environment in Australian National Curriculum and Gilbert's book appear to be the international flagship of social studies at the present time."

 

For publishing details:

Gilbert, R. (Ed.) (1996) Studying society and environment: A handbook for teachers. Melbourne: Macmillan.
